- No team is hotter than the streaking Buffalo Sabres. Buffalo has tied a franchise record with 10 straight wins, which they have done twice before. There have been plenty of nail-biters during this run. Nine of the victories have been by one goal, four have come in overtime and three have been via the shootout. Jeff Skinner has been all-world during the win streak, leading the team with 10 goals. The next highest Sabre in goals over that span is Tage Thompson, with three. For the Sabres to establish a new franchise record, they’ll have to win in Tampa Thursday night, where the Lightning is 10-4-0 this season. The Lightning dropped their last home game and they haven’t lost two straight at home this season. Tampa is 7-1-1 in their last nine games at home versus Buffalo, so it will definitely be a tall order for the Sabres to keep streaking.
- One hot player the Sabres will have to contend Thursday night is Nikita Kucherov, who has a seven-game point streak where he’s picked up two goals and 13 assists. Tampa is 15-2-1 this season when Kucherov has a point. One of those regulation losses was Tuesday night, with Anaheim picking up a rare road win in Tampa – their first in their past seven away from home.
- The Leafs have 10 goals in their last two home games, with Mitch Marner assisting on five of those goals. Marner has 27 assists on the season, including a league-leading 24 primary assists. Marner has nine multi-assists games so far this year, and the Leafs are a perfect 9-0-0 in those contests.
- Vegas Golden Knights goalie Marc-Andre Fleury is having a great November. He’s 8-3-0 this month, with four shutouts, a 2.00 goals-against average and a .930 save percentage. Fleury has won his last five starts. The Knights have won four straight, which is their longest win streak on the season. The Knights only win streak longer than one game, prior to this streak, was three games from Oct. 13-20.
